To be a dork for a second, THC is a nonpolar organic compound that is soluble in butter/oil but not nearly as soluble in water. When you make weed brownies, you cook the pot in butter or oil to 'extract' the THC out of the marijuana and into the butter... so you can actually filter the weed pieces out of the butter after they've simmered for awhile and you'll still achieve the desired effect.
